Logo AND Algorithmique Numérique Distribuée

Public GIT Repository
Merge branch 'master' into actor-yield
[simgrid.git] / teshsuite / smpi / isp / umpire / CMakeLists.txt
index e43d774..cc7f9c7 100644 (file)
@@ -28,7 +28,6 @@ set(umpire_tests_passing
   no-error-wait-any_src3
   no-error-wait-any_src4
   no-error-waitany-any_src
-  partial-recv
   sendrecv-deadlock
   send-recv-ok
   irecv-isend-ok
@@ -37,6 +36,7 @@ set(umpire_tests_passing
 
 set(umpire_tests_passing_broken
   irecv-isend-ok2
+  partial-recv
   )
 
 # These are supposed to deadlock but ISP does not find deadlock
@@ -208,7 +208,7 @@ if(enable_smpi AND enable_model-checking AND enable_smpi_ISP_testsuite)
   foreach (test ${umpire_tests_passing} ${umpire_tests_deadlock} ${umpire_tests_problematic} )
     add_executable(${test} ${test}.c)
     target_link_libraries(${test} simgrid)
-    set_source_files_properties(${test}.c PROPERTIES COMPILE_FLAGS "-Wno-error -Wno-return-type")
+    set_source_files_properties(${test}.c PROPERTIES COMPILE_FLAGS "-Dlint -Wno-error -Wno-return-type")
     set(umpire_tesh ${umpire_tesh} ${test})
     set(files_to_clean ${files_to_clean} ${CMAKE_CURRENT_BINARY_DIR}/${test}.tesh)
   endforeach(test)